Current research projects Spanish Policy Agendas Project. http://www.ub.edu/spanishpolicyagendas This project is aimed to explain the evolution of the Spanish political agenda for the last decades in a comparative perspective. One of the main goals of the project is the construction of datasets for the quantitative and qualitative analysis of the interrelation between the media agenda, public opinion and the political agenda. This project is a part of the comparative policy agendas project www.comparativeagendas.org first developed in the US by Brian Jones and Frank R. Baumgartner and also developed in Denmark, Belgium, France, Canada, United Kingdom, Scotland, the Netherlands, Italy, Switzerland, Israel, Australia, Hong Kong and the State of Pennsylvania. Morality Politics in a comparative perspective. This project is aimed to the analysis of five issues (abortion, assisted reproduction techniques, embryo research, euthanasia, and same-sex marriages) in Denmark, United Kingdom, United States, Switzerland, The Netherlands and Spain. The general project is directed by C. Green-Pedersen (Aarhus University, Denmark), and in Spain, it is directed by Laura Chaqués Bonafont. Europeanization of law making activities. This project is aimed to the analysis of the impact of the EU over parliamentary activities in France, the Netherlands, Germany, Austria, Italy, Luxemburg, Finland and Spain. Convenors are Olivier Costa, S. Brouard and T. Köning. Comparative research on interest groups in Europe. Long-term research project on interest groups, and civil society; a network of scholars from Europe and the United States is developing different grant proposals and other activities (standing group on interest groups ECPR) related to these issues. 1
